Your Committee on Conference on the disagreeing vote of the House of Representatives to the amendments proposed by the Senate in H.B. No. 513, H.D. 1, S.D. 2, entitled:
"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O THE RELIEF OF CERTAIN PERSONS' CLAIMS AGAINST THE STATE AND PROVIDING APPROPRIATIONS THEREFOR,"
having met, and after full and free discussion, has agreed to recommend and does recommend to the respective Houses the final passage of this bill in an amended form.
The purpose of this bill is to appropriate funds to satisfy claims against the State for refunds of taxes, judgments and settlements, and miscellaneous claims.
Upon further consideration, your Committee on Conference has amended this bill by:
(1) Including appropriations for claims that have been resolved since the issuance of Standing Committee Report No. 1545; and
(2) Making technical, nonsubstantive changes for purposes of clarity and style.
As affirmed by the record of votes of the managers of your Committee on Conference that is attached to this report, your Committee on Conference is in accord with the intent and purpose of H.B. No. 513, H.D. 1, S.D. 2, as amended herein, and recommends that it pass Final Reading in the form attached hereto as H.B. No. 513, H.D. 1, S.D. 2, C.D. 1.
